No, 31 is correct. I am going to a 13 front 31 rear. I had to order the 31 tooth rear sprocket from the UK.
If I were sticking to a 428 chain, then the 41 tooth would indeed be correct. I think it may be confusing because I used a 39 tooth sprocket to test out gearing combinations with my current 428 chain setup so I could decide what sprocket I wanted to order for the 520 chain setup. Since the sprockets for a 520 chain are larger in diameter for their given teeth counts due to the 520 chain pitch being 5/8", they use fewer teeth.
